I am in a rocky mountain state at a very high altitude as well, and yes, it is very dry here. A sonic (cool-air ) humidifier is a wonderful addition to an orchid collection in our area. It is also great for keeping down dust in the house, keeping wooden items from cracking, and for lowering your chance of colds or bloody noses, and keeps the skin moist-- you can see I am a great fan of them.
